Transaction 5971c10602db17ef376841ea7564f927342e60f8c769bfb2bdfd80f854c5da0e
1 Input
1 Output
-
5971c10602db17ef376841ea7564f927342e60f8c769bfb2bdfd80f854c5da0e:0
- value
- 48430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6807eecda46a6ce8d02520424ae40bc8de1cf25 OP_EQUAL
- address
- 3QAQ5n8Jh3n9jCF2cFcYCMQAASfJLC6X2i